IMPACT OF DEPRESSION ON INCIDENCE OF TYPE-2 DIABETES IN A STATE MEDICAID POPULATION

OBJECTIVE: To examine the relationship between pre-existing depression and incidence of type-2 diabetes. METHODS: Administrative claims data of a state Medicaid were used to meet the study objective. Medicaid enrollees with depression were identified in the year 1997 using ICD-9 codes for depression. A comparison group without depression was also identified in 1997. Enrollees with a medical/pharmacy claim for type-2 diabetes in 1997 were excluded from the analysis. Both these groups were then followed till December 31, 2002 to identify incident cases of type-2 diabetes. The analysis was restricted to patients who were continuously Medicaid eligible through the period 1997-2002. In addition to univariate chi-square analysis, logistic regression analysis was conducted to examine the association between depression and incidence of type-2 diabetes controlling for the effect of demographics and presence of co-morbidities. RESULTS: A total of 4472 eligible enrollees with depression were identified in the year 1997. The comparison group consisted of 5195 eligible non-depressed enrollees. A significantly higher fraction of depressed enrollees (15.7%) developed type-2 diabetes as compared to non-depressed enrollees (11.7%) (p<0.01). Results of the logistic regression demonstrated a significant interaction effect between gender and presence of pre-existing depression, suggesting that the odds of developing incident type-2 diabetes in enrollees with depression were significant only in females. Females with pre-existing depression were nearly one and a half times more likely to develop incident type-2 diabetes as compared to non-depressed females, after controlling for age, race, and cardiovascular co-morbidity at baseline (Odds Ratio = 1.479; p<0.01). CONCLUSION: The observed higher risk of type-2 diabetes among females with depression may suggest that physicians need to monitor diabetic metabolic changes in females with depression for early detection and treatment of type-2 diabetes.
